    This is a press release promoting an e-cigarette review/marketing company that initially appears to be a sensationalized news article with a gramatical error in the headline (i.e. trials proves).

    The first question asked in the press release clearly indicates that its author doesn't understand the history of e-cigarettes and the FDA.

    So why does the FDA not approve electronic cigarettes as a smoking cessation device?
    The correct answer is Judge Leon's ruling, which prohibited the FDA from regulating e-cigarettes as smoking cessation devices (unless the manufacturer makes a therapeutic claim).
